This week on Bridging Philly, KYW Community Impact Reporter Racquel Williams speaks with Mazzie Casher and Steven Pickens of Philly Truce, a violence prevention group working tirelessly to stave the gun violence in Philadelphia.The newsmaker this week is Beyond Literacy, a group in Philadelphia working to raise the literacy levels in the city. KYW's Shara Dae Howard learned how the organization aims to increase good outcomes for Philadelphia children by improving literacy in the home and in schools.The Philly Rising Changemaker of the week is eight-year-old Gideon Ansah, who goes by the stage name “Star Jr.”. He's been DJing for most of his life, and KYW's Antionette Lee explains how he fulfilled his civic duty this past Election Day by using his love for music to bring beats to a West Philly polling location.
